Would she care whether she ever saw him again?
Or could girls forget a fellow all at once?
Were they still engaged, so long as she did not return his ring?
He wished he knew what was the rule in cases like this.

Then it struck him that Mary V could not return the ring now if she wanted to.

She would not know where to send it.

She might have sent it to him while he was in jail--but probably she feared that the reporters might hear about it.

How much would a propeller cost, any way?
There would probably be more than that broken--the Thunder Bird had turned over with quite a jolt.
No, certainly he should not spend money on high-priced hotels until he had things moving again.
